Energy-Efficient Windows and Doors
High-performance windows and doors are crucial for reducing energy consumption. Look for options with low-E coatings and multiple panes to minimize heat transfer and improve insulation. These features not only save money on energy bills but also contribute to a more comfortable living environment.

Automated Irrigation Systems
Conserve water and maintain a lush lawn with automated irrigation systems. These systems use sensors to monitor soil moisture levels and adjust watering schedules accordingly, ensuring optimal hydration while minimizing water waste.

Stone Veneer for Timeless Elegance
Stone veneer offers the look and feel of natural stone without the weight and cost. It can be used to create a variety of architectural styles, from rustic to modern.
